This high-protein Baked Cottage Cheese Eggs recipe is the ultimate solution for busy mornings when you need a nutritious, filling meal without the fuss. Naturally gluten-free, grain-free, and vegetarian, these eggs are incredibly creamy and tender thanks to the addition of cottage cheese. By combining all your ingredients in one dish, you can enjoy a healthy breakfast with minimal cleanup.
Table of Contents
Why You Will Love This Recipe
- High Protein Content: Each serving provides 21 grams of protein, helping you stay full and energized throughout the morning.
- One-Dish Meal: You can whisk, combine, and bake everything in a single dish, which means fewer dishes to wash later.
- Quick Preparation: With only 10 minutes of active prep time, this recipe fits perfectly into a busy lifestyle.
- Kid-Friendly: The spinach and onions are subtle enough that even picky eaters will enjoy the fluffy texture and cheesy flavor.
- Perfect for Meal Prep: You can easily bake a batch on Sunday and have a ready-to-reheat breakfast for the next few days.
Ingredients
- Nonstick cooking spray
- 8 large eggs
- 1/4 teaspoon garlic powder
- 1/4 teaspoon fine salt
- 1/4 teaspoon black pepper
- 3/4 cup 2% or full-fat cottage cheese
- 1/2 cup shredded or shaved Parmesan cheese
- 3 cups roughly chopped fresh spinach
- 1/2 cup finely diced yellow onion or green onions
Step-by-Step Instructions
- Preheat your oven to 375 degrees F. Prepare a 9×9 inch baking dish by misting it thoroughly with nonstick cooking spray.
- In a medium mixing bowl, crack the 8 eggs and add the garlic powder, salt, and black pepper. Whisk the mixture until the eggs are well-beaten and the spices are evenly distributed.
- Stir the cottage cheese, Parmesan cheese, chopped spinach, and diced onions into the egg mixture until well combined.
- Pour the entire mixture into the prepared 9×9 inch baking dish, spreading the spinach and cheese evenly.
- Place the dish in the oven and bake for 30 to 35 minutes, or until the center is set and no longer jiggles.
- Remove from the oven and let it cool slightly before slicing into squares.

Expert Tips / Pro Tips
Choose Full-Fat Dairy: While low-fat cottage cheese works, using 4% (full-fat) cottage cheese results in a much richer flavor and a fluffier, creamier consistency.
Control the Moisture: If you decide to use frozen spinach instead of fresh, make sure to thaw it and squeeze out every drop of excess liquid. Too much moisture will result in a soggy egg bake.
Strain the Cheese: If you find your cottage cheese is particularly watery, you can strain it through a fine-mesh sieve for a few minutes before adding it to the eggs to ensure the bake sets perfectly.
Variations & Substitutions
Add Extra Protein: You can easily stir in up to one cup of cooked breakfast meats such as crumbled bacon, browned turkey sausage, or even shredded chicken.
Vegetable Swaps: If you do not have spinach, try using sautéed mushrooms, diced red bell peppers, or grated zucchini (ensure zucchini is squeezed dry).
Cheese Options: While Parmesan provides a great salty bite, you can substitute it with sharp cheddar, feta, or mozzarella depending on your flavor preference.
Egg White Version: If you prefer to use egg whites, replace each whole egg with 1/4 cup of liquid egg whites. Note that the texture will be slightly less creamy without the yolks.
Serving Suggestions
Baked Cottage Cheese Eggs are delicious on their own, but you can elevate the meal by adding a few toppings. Try a drizzle of hot sauce, a sprinkle of fresh chives, or an extra dusting of shredded cheese.
For a complete brunch spread, serve these eggs alongside fresh seasonal fruit, crispy bacon, or gluten-free banana muffins. If you are hosting a special occasion like Mother’s Day, they pair beautifully with cheesy scalloped potatoes and homemade sausage patties.
Storage, Freezing & Reheating
Storage: Allow the egg bake to cool completely before placing leftovers in an airtight container. Store in the refrigerator for up to 3 days.
Freezing: While eggs can be frozen, the texture of cottage cheese may change slightly upon thawing. If you choose to freeze, wrap individual portions tightly and store for up to 2 months. Thaw in the fridge overnight before reheating.
Reheating: For the best results, reheat individual portions in a skillet over medium heat until warmed through. Alternatively, you can microwave a slice for 45-60 seconds.
Nutrition Information
| Nutrient | Amount Per Serving |
|---|---|
| Calories | 248 |
| Total Fat | 15 g |
| Saturated Fat | 6 g |
| Sodium | 787 mg |
| Total Carbohydrates | 7 g |
| Dietary Fiber | 1 g |
| Sugars | 4 g |
| Protein | 21 g |

Baked Cottage Cheese Eggs
Ingredients
Equipment
Method
- Preheat your oven to 375 degrees F. Prepare a 9×9 inch baking dish by misting it thoroughly with nonstick cooking spray.Nonstick cooking spray
- In a medium mixing bowl, crack the 8 eggs and add the garlic powder, salt, and black pepper. Whisk the mixture until the eggs are well-beaten and the spices are evenly distributed.8 large eggs, 1/4 tsp garlic powder, 1/4 tsp fine salt, 1/4 tsp black pepper
- Stir the cottage cheese, Parmesan cheese, chopped spinach, and diced onions into the egg mixture until well combined.3/4 cup cottage cheese, 1/2 cup Parmesan cheese, 3 cups fresh spinach, 1/2 cup yellow onion or green onions
- Pour the entire mixture into the prepared 9×9 inch baking dish, spreading the spinach and cheese evenly.
- Place the dish in the oven and bake for 30 to 35 minutes, or until the center is set and no longer jiggles.
- Remove from the oven and let it cool slightly before slicing into squares.
Notes
FAQ
Why is my cottage cheese egg bake watery?
Wateriness is usually caused by excess moisture in the vegetables (like spinach) or the cottage cheese itself. Ensure your spinach is dry and consider straining low-fat cottage cheese. If the dish is still watery after the suggested bake time, give it 5 more minutes in the oven to solidify.
Can I prepare a cottage cheese egg bake the night before?
Yes! You can whisk the ingredients together and store the mixture in the covered baking dish in the refrigerator for up to 24 hours. When you are ready for breakfast, simply bake it as directed in a preheated oven.
Is this recipe suitable for a Keto diet?
Absolutely. With only 7 grams of carbohydrates and high protein and fat content, this recipe is an excellent choice for those following a low-carb or Keto lifestyle.
Can I use a different size baking dish?
A 9×9 inch dish is ideal, but you can use an 8×8 inch dish for a thicker bake (you may need to add 5 minutes to the cook time). If you use a larger rectangular dish, the eggs will be thinner and will cook faster, so keep a close eye on the oven.